Most AI content programs fail at relevance before they fail at scale. The team has workflows, prompts, calendars and production capacity, but the language inside the content still sounds like it came from the company rather than the customer. It describes categories, features and benefits with internal precision while the buyer is searching, objecting and comparing in a completely different vocabulary.
AI message mining solves that gap by turning real customer language into a structured editorial input. Instead of asking a model to invent angles from a keyword, marketers use AI to organize interview transcripts, sales-call notes, review sites, support tickets, community threads, survey responses and live-chat logs into patterns: recurring pains, desired outcomes, objections, buying triggers, comparison criteria and phrases customers actually use.
This is not a shortcut around strategy. It is a way to make strategy less speculative. A disciplined voice-of-customer process gives AI better raw material, and sources such as CXL’s guide to voice-of-customer research frame that work as a systematic way to understand customer needs, motivations and conversion barriers. For content teams, the opportunity is to convert those signals into better briefs, sharper headlines, more useful articles and stronger conversion paths.
What AI message mining is
Message mining is the practice of collecting customer language and turning it into usable messaging assets. AI changes the economics of the work. A strategist no longer has to manually read hundreds of quotes line by line before seeing patterns. Models can summarize, cluster, tag, compare and surface repeated language across large datasets, while humans decide which patterns are strategically meaningful and which should be ignored.
The best output is not a pile of quotes. It is a message system: a living library of buyer language tied to audience segments, funnel stages, search intent, objections, proof points and content opportunities. That system can feed briefs, refresh plans, landing pages, newsletters, sales enablement and internal-link decisions. It should also connect to the broader knowledge base that governs how AI creates content; teams that already maintain an AI content context layer can treat message-mined language as one of its highest-value inputs.
Why customer language beats generic content prompts
Generic prompts produce generic assumptions. A prompt like “write about content ROI for SaaS marketers” may generate a competent article, but it will usually miss the buyer’s emotional and operational reality: the CMO who cannot prove assisted pipeline, the content lead defending headcount, the founder comparing organic growth against paid acquisition, or the affiliate operator trying to separate traffic volume from profitable intent.
Customer language reveals the precise friction that content should address. A product review that says “implementation took longer than we expected” can become an article about onboarding risk. A sales-call objection like “we already have a freelance network” can become a comparison guide on content systems versus ad hoc production. A support-ticket cluster around “how do I know which article to update first?” can become a refresh-prioritization framework.
For AI-assisted teams, this matters because the model can scale the wrong abstraction very quickly. Message mining creates a relevance brake. It forces the content system to answer: whose language are we using, what problem did they describe, where did the signal come from, and what decision does the reader need to make next?
The message-mining workflow
A useful AI message-mining process has five stages: collect, clean, classify, convert and validate. Each stage should have a human owner, a clear standard and a defined output.
1. Collect high-signal inputs
Start with sources close to buyer intent. Sales calls, demo notes, customer interviews, churn interviews, review platforms, onboarding surveys, win-loss notes, support tickets, community discussions and search queries all reveal different layers of demand. Sales calls expose objections. Support tickets expose confusion. Reviews expose expectations and disappointments. Interviews expose desired outcomes. Search data exposes how the market translates problems into discovery behavior.
Avoid mixing every source into one undifferentiated dataset. A frustrated support ticket should not carry the same weight as a closed-won interview or an enterprise buyer’s procurement objection. Tag each input by source, audience segment, product line, deal stage and date before asking AI to summarize it.
2. Clean for privacy, noise and context
Before analysis, remove personally identifiable information, confidential account details and irrelevant operational chatter. Keep enough context to interpret the quote, but not so much that the dataset becomes risky or distracting. If the content team uses call transcripts, create a policy for which fields can be stored and which must be redacted.
This is also where humans should remove low-quality inputs. Not every complaint is strategically useful. Not every phrase deserves to become brand language. The goal is not to copy customers indiscriminately; it is to identify repeated, high-intent language that clarifies how the market thinks.
3. Classify language into reusable buckets
Ask AI to classify quotes into practical editorial categories. Useful buckets include:
- Pain language: how customers describe the problem in their own words.
- Outcome language: what they want to achieve after solving it.
- Objection language: doubts, risks, budget concerns and switching barriers.
- Comparison language: how they evaluate alternatives, vendors or workflows.
- Trigger language: events that push the buyer to act now.
- Proof language: evidence customers say would make a claim believable.
The classification layer is what makes message mining operational. Without it, the team has interesting quotes. With it, they have brief inputs, content angles, CTA hypotheses and internal-link opportunities.
4. Convert patterns into content decisions
Once the language is classified, convert it into specific decisions. A repeated pain becomes a problem-led article. A repeated objection becomes a section in a comparison page. A repeated desired outcome becomes a landing-page headline test. A repeated confusion point becomes an educational hub. A repeated proof request becomes a case-study angle, calculator, checklist or benchmark report.
For example, if buyers repeatedly say, “We are publishing more but cannot tell what is working,” the content team should not only create another measurement article. It should build a path: a strategic article on content ROI, a practical dashboard template, a newsletter capture, a product-agnostic audit checklist and internal links to related planning and governance resources. The message becomes architecture, not just copy.
5. Validate before scaling
AI can find patterns, but it can also overstate them. Validate message-mined insights before using them across a large content portfolio. Check whether the theme appears across multiple sources, whether it belongs to the audience segment you care about, whether it reflects current market conditions and whether it aligns with what sales, customer success and editorial leaders are seeing.
One useful rule: do not promote a message to a core content theme unless it appears in at least three independent signal types, such as interviews, sales calls and reviews. Another rule: do not use customer language in final copy if it is vivid but strategically misleading. The most memorable phrase is not always the most accurate one.
How to brief AI with message-mined insight
The brief is where message mining becomes production quality. A strong AI content brief should include the target reader, the decision stage, the primary customer pain, three to five verified customer phrases, the objections to address, the proof required, internal links to include, and the conversion path the article should support.
Instead of prompting, “Write a guide to content operations,” a message-mined brief might say: “Write for a B2B content director who says the team is publishing more but quality reviews are slowing everything down. Address the objection that AI will make governance harder. Use examples around review queues, source control and acceptance criteria. Make the reader feel they can scale without losing editorial trust.” That brief gives AI context, constraint and purpose.
This approach also improves content refreshes. When updating an older article, compare the article’s current language against newer customer signals. If the article describes “efficiency” but customers now talk about “approval bottlenecks,” “risk,” or “pipeline influence,” the refresh should update its framing, examples and CTAs rather than merely adding a recent statistic.
Where message mining improves conversion
Message mining is often treated as a copywriting exercise, but its larger value is conversion architecture. Customer language tells you what the reader needs before they will take the next step. A top-of-funnel article may need a diagnostic checklist. A comparison page may need risk-reversal language. A newsletter signup may need a promise tied to a recurring frustration. A demo path may need proof that implementation will not overwhelm the team.
Broader voice-of-customer programs, such as those described by Qualtrics, are designed to capture, analyze and act on customer feedback. Content teams should adopt the same principle: do not collect customer language as research theater. Turn it into decisions about topics, headlines, sections, internal links, lead magnets, email nurture and measurement events.
A practical scoring model
To prioritize message-mined insights, score each theme from one to five across five criteria:
- Frequency: how often the theme appears across sources.
- Intent: how closely the language connects to a buying, subscribing or comparison decision.
- Specificity: whether the phrase reveals a concrete problem rather than a vague preference.
- Differentiation: whether the insight helps the brand say something competitors are not saying.
- Actionability: whether the theme can become a content asset, offer, CTA or editorial path.
The highest-scoring messages should influence strategic assets: pillar pages, comparison content, conversion-focused guides, sales enablement and evergreen newsletters. Lower-scoring messages may still be useful for examples, FAQs, social posts or refresh notes.
Governance: what AI should and should not do
AI should help cluster language, identify themes, draft summaries, suggest content angles, compare segments and spot gaps in existing content. It should not decide brand positioning on its own, fabricate customer quotes, strip language from private conversations without permission, or turn a single emotional comment into a broad market claim.
Every message-mining system needs source labels, approval rules and audit trails. Teams should be able to trace a content claim back to the signal that informed it. They should also separate exact customer quotes from paraphrased themes. If a phrase will be published as a quote, it needs permission and context. If it is used as directional insight, it should be anonymized and generalized.
The operating rhythm
Message mining works best as a recurring content operation, not a one-off research sprint. Run a monthly review of new customer signals. Add high-quality phrases to the context layer. Retire outdated themes. Compare message trends against search performance, conversion rates and sales feedback. Feed the strongest insights into the next editorial planning cycle.
A simple cadence is enough for most teams: weekly capture from sales and support, monthly AI-assisted clustering, quarterly editorial synthesis and ongoing validation through performance data. The strategic payoff
AI content becomes more valuable when it is trained by market reality rather than internal guesswork. Message mining gives marketers a practical way to operationalize that reality. It improves topical decisions, brief quality, conversion paths, refresh priorities and editorial differentiation because it starts with what customers are already trying to say.
The teams that win will not be the ones that publish the most AI-assisted content. They will be the ones that build the best listening systems, convert customer language into structured knowledge and use AI to scale relevance with discipline. Message mining is one of the most direct ways to do that: listen carefully, classify rigorously, brief precisely and publish content that sounds like it understands the buyer before asking for their attention.
